INTENDED USE

This screwdriver is designed for professional fastening applications.
DO NOT use under wet conditions or in presence of flammable liquids
or gases.
This screwdriver is a professional power tool. DO NOT let children come
into contact with the tool. Supervision is required when inexperienced
operators use this tool.

DEAD SPINDLE ACTION
All D
WALT drywall screwguns provide a dead spindle output to permit
e
fasteners to be located easily on the driving accessory. Clutches are held
apart by a light spring pressure permitting the driving clutch to rotate
without turning the driven clutch and accessory. When sufficient forward
pressure is applied to the unit, the clutches engage and rotate the
spindle and accessories. A reversing switch makes it possible to drive or
loosen either right or left hand fasteners.
